#4fda06 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4fda06 is composed of 31% red, 85.5%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.2%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 99.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 43.9%. #4fda06 color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ff0c with #00b500.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

Shades and Tints of #4fda06

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030800 is the darkest color, while #f8fff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fda06

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f736d is the less saturated color, while #4fda06 is the most saturated one.
